Regulations 3, 6, 8, 20 and 28
1. In this Schedule “applicant” means—
(a)a person who is applying for registration as a child minder or a provider of day care under Part 2 of the Measure; and
(b)where the context requires, a person who is registered under Part 2 of the Measure as a child minder or provider of day care.
2. The applicant is of suitable integrity and good character to look after children [F1under the age of twelve].

3. The applicant is not disqualified.E+W
4. The applicant has the qualifications, skills and experience necessary to look after children [F2under the age of twelve].E+W

5. The applicant is physically and mentally fit to look after children [F3under the age of twelve].E+W

[F46. The applicant has provided to the Welsh Ministers an enhanced criminal record certificate.]E+W

7. Where appropriate M1, the applicant is registered with the ISA and the applicant has supplied their ISA registration number to the Welsh Ministers.E+W

8. Every person (other than the applicant) who looks after or is to look after relevant children is of suitable integrity and good character to look after children [F5under the age of twelve].

9. Every person mentioned in paragraph 8 has the qualifications, skills and experience necessary to look after children [F6under the age of twelve].E+W

10. Every person mentioned in paragraph 8 is physically and mentally fit to look after children [F7under the age of twelve].E+W

11. An enhanced criminal record certificate has been obtained in respect of every person mentioned in paragraph 8.E+W
12. Where appropriate, each person mentioned in paragraph 8 is registered with the ISA and each such person has provided their ISA registration number to the applicant.E+W
13.—[F8(1) Every person (other than the applicant or a person mentioned in paragraph 8) who has attained the age of 16 and who—
(a)lives on the relevant premises,
(b)works on the relevant premises, or
(c)is otherwise present on the relevant premises and has, or is likely to have, regular contact with relevant children,
is of suitable integrity and good character to have contact with children.]
(2) For the purposes of sub-paragraph (1)(b) a person who works on the relevant premises includes a person who works on a voluntary basis.
(3) Where appropriate, an enhanced criminal record certificate has been obtained in respect of every person mentioned in sub-paragraph (1).
(4) Where appropriate, each person mentioned in sub-paragraph (1) is registered with the ISA and each such person has provided their ISA registration number to the applicant.
